Training on Accounting (IPSAS):

IPSAS (International Public Sector Accounting Standards):

Definition: IPSAS are international standards developed to ensure transparency, consistency, and comparability in the financial reporting of public sector entities, including NGOs and associations.

Purpose: The training aims to educate participants on how to prepare and present their financial statements in accordance with IPSAS guidelines.

Key Components:

Principles of IPSAS: Understanding the fundamental principles and objectives behind IPSAS.

Financial Reporting Requirements: Learning the specific requirements for financial reporting under IPSAS, including the recognition, measurement, presentation, and disclosure of financial information.

Implementation: Practical guidance on how to implement IPSAS in financial practices, including case studies and real-world examples.

Benefits:

Transparency: Improved transparency in financial reporting, making it easier for stakeholders to understand the financial position of the organization.

Credibility: Enhanced credibility and reliability of financial statements, which can attract donors and secure funding.

Accountability: Increased accountability to stakeholders, including donors, beneficiaries, and regulatory bodies.

Training on Taxations for NGOs and Associations:

Tax Responsibilities:

Definition: Understanding the various tax obligations that NGOs and associations must fulfill, such as filing tax returns, paying taxes, and keeping accurate records.

Purpose: The training provides a comprehensive understanding of these responsibilities to ensure compliance with tax laws.

Key Components:

Types of Taxes: Overview of different types of taxes applicable to NGOs and associations, such as income tax, VAT, and withholding tax.

Filing Returns: Guidance on how to file various tax returns accurately and on time.

Payment of Taxes: Instructions on how to calculate and make tax payments.

Benefits:

Compliance: Ensures that the organization meets all tax obligations, avoiding penalties and legal issues.

Accuracy: Reduces the risk of errors in tax filings and payments.

Record-Keeping: Emphasizes the importance of maintaining accurate and up-to-date financial records.

Tax Exemptions:

Definition: Identifying potential tax exemptions or benefits that NGOs and associations may qualify for, based on their activities and legal status.

Purpose: The training helps participants understand the criteria for eligibility and how to apply for these exemptions.

Key Components:

Eligibility Criteria: Understanding the conditions under which an organization may qualify for tax exemptions.

Application Process: Guidance on how to apply for tax exemptions and what documentation is required.

Maintenance of Exemptions: Ensuring ongoing compliance to retain tax-exempt status.

Benefits:

Cost Savings: Reduces the overall tax burden on the organization.

Financial Efficiency: Allows more resources to be allocated towards the organization’s mission and activities.

Enhanced Credibility: Demonstrates the organization’s commitment to adhering to legal and regulatory requirements.

Compliance to Avoid Penalties:

Definition: Ensuring adherence to tax laws and regulations to avoid penalties and legal issues.

Purpose: The training provides practical steps to maintain compliance and avoid costly penalties.

Key Components:

Regulatory Requirements: Understanding specific tax regulations that apply to NGOs and associations.

Timely Submissions: Emphasizing the importance of submitting tax returns and payments on time.

Accurate Record-Keeping: Maintaining accurate financial records to support tax filings and demonstrate compliance.

Benefits:

Avoidance of Penalties: Reduces the risk of facing penalties for non-compliance.

Legal Security: Ensures the organization operates within legal boundaries.

Operational Stability: Promotes long-term operational stability by avoiding disruptions caused by tax issues.

Summary:

This training equips NGOs and associations with comprehensive skills in accounting (using IPSAS) and taxations. It ensures that organizations can manage their financial reporting accurately and transparently, understand their tax responsibilities, identify potential tax exemptions, and maintain compliance with tax laws to avoid penalties. This ultimately supports the organization’s mission by improving financial management and accountability.
